Traffic in Wichita, KS, United States

In this city, we estimate that each passenger produces approximately 1,201.86kg of CO2 annually as a result of commuting to work or school. To counterbalance this carbon emission, it would require approximately 55.21 trees per passenger to produce enough oxygen. The following formulas are used to make these estimations.
